While the F1 series has moved on to deeper simulations and "F1 World" hubs, F1 2014 remains a time capsule. It captures the 2014 season perfectly, featuring the classic grid including icons like Sebastian Vettel at Red Bull and Fernando Alonso in his final year for Ferrari before his first McLaren exit.
